Adilpur is an inhabited village in Allapur Tehsil of Ambedkar Nagar district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 167555, the Census 2011 record lists 184 people in 33 households and the reported area is 14.08 hectares. The local references include Ainba Gram Panchayat, Jahangirganj CD Block and the nearest town reference is Atrauliya at about 15 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Adilpur in the official administrative record. Census village code 167555, Ainba Gram Panchayat and Jahangirganj CD Block.
Atrauliya is the nearest town listed for Adilpur, about 15 km away. Ambedkar Nagar is listed as the district headquarters at about 51 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 184 people in 33 households, with 84 male residents and 100 female residents. The average household size is 5.58, and SC share is 50% and ST share is 0% for Adilpur. Population density works out to about 1,306.82 people per sq km.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Adilpur include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Adilpur include mobile phone coverage and all-weather road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Adilpur include self-help groups and Anganwadi centre.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Adilpur is reported as 6 hours per day in summer and 6 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Adilpur show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, Sugarcane and Wheat, net sown area is 11.07 hectares and irrigated land is 11.07 hectares (100%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
